Why is Avanos Medical, Inc. ?
1
Poor Management Efficiency with a low ROCE of 5.39%
- The company has been able to generate a Return on Capital Employed (avg) of 5.39% signifying low profitability per unit of total capital (equity and debt)
2
Poor long term growth as Net Sales has grown by an annual rate of -0.37% over the last 5 years
3
Flat results in Jun 25
- ROCE(HY) Lowest at -46.17%
- RAW MATERIAL COST(Y) Grown by 5.58% (YoY)
- OPERATING PROFIT MARGIN(Q) Lowest at 9.89 %
4
Risky -
- The stock is trading risky as compared to its average historical valuations
- Over the past year, while the stock has generated a return of -36.70%, its profits have risen by 75.2% ; the PEG ratio of the company is 0.1
5
Consistent Underperformance against the benchmark over the last 3 years
- Along with generating -36.70% returns in the last 1 year, the stock has also underperformed S&P 500 in each of the last 3 annual periods
